General Information About Dubai

🏙️ Dubai is one of the seven emirates that make up the United Arab Emirates (UAE) and is renowned for its modern architecture, luxury shopping, and vibrant nightlife. It is a global business hub and one of the most popular destinations for Indian and international travelers.

📍 Located in the Middle East, Dubai is known for its futuristic skyline dominated by the Burj Khalifa—the world’s tallest building. Arabic is the official language, while English is widely spoken. The local currency is the UAE Dirham (AED).

🌤️ The best time to visit Dubai is between November and February, when the weather is pleasant and perfect for sightseeing and desert adventures.

Dubai Mall

Dubai Mall is the city's premier mall and provides entry to the Burj Khalifa as well as the Dubai Aquarium. There is also an ice-skating rink, gaming zone and cinema complex.

Buy travel insurance for Dubai

Jumeirah Mosque

It is an example of Islamic architecture and stone structure is built in the medieval Fatimid tradition, with two minarets that display the subtle details in the stonework.

travel insurance for Dubai

Dubai Aquarium

The Dubai Aquarium houses 140 species of sea life in the huge suspended tank on the ground floor of the Dubai Mall. It is one of the largest suspended aquariums in the world.

travel insurance for Dubai

Kite Beach

The long stretch of white-sand beach is renowned as Dubai's premier destination for kite surfers and is home to an array of water sports operators.

How Expensive Is Healthcare in Dubai for Indian Tourists?

Medical Service Estimated Cost (AED) Notes / Source
ER (Emergency Room) Visit AED 500 – 1,500 Private ER visit: 500–1,500 AED depending on hospital and severity.
Hospital Room (Per Day) AED 1,500 – 4,000 Private hospital daily rate.
Major Surgery AED ~20,000 – 60,000+ Example: hip replacement ~ AED 20,000–60,000.
Bypass / Very Major Surgery AED ~100,000 – 250,000 As given by private hospital cost estimates.
Ambulance (Private) AED 400 – 1,500+ Private ambulance cost varies by city and provider.
Medical Emergency / Surgery Without Insurance Example: Appendectomy ~ AED 20,000 – 50,000+ Costs for uninsured travelers according to hospital estimates.

Why Indian Travelers Must Buy Travel Medical Insurance for Dubai?

Most hospitals in Dubai:

  • Require guaranteed payment or proof of insurance before treatment
  • May refuse non-emergency care without payment assurances
  • Do not accept Indian domestic health insurance

Travel insurance for Dubai from India helps cover:

  • Emergency medical treatment
  • Hospitalization expenses
  • Medical evacuation
  • Adventure sports injuries (if included)

Common Medical Problems for Indians in Dubai

  • Heatstroke, dehydration, sunburn
  • Foodborne stomach infections from unfamiliar cuisine
  • Injuries from desert safaris, water sports, or adventure activities
  • Seasonal flu or respiratory infections
  • Hypertension or diabetes-related emergencies for older travelers

How Do Indian Travelers File a Medical Claim With Dubai Travel Insurance?

Filing a claim is simple, but it’s important to follow the steps correctly to ensure smooth processing. For Indians visiting Dubai, most Dubai travel insurance plans purchased through licensed providers offer fast online claim submission and 24/7 support.

Steps to file a medical claim:

  • Call the insurance assistance number immediately
    Use the toll-free or international emergency number listed on your policy. Early notification increases the chance of approval, especially for major treatments.
  • Go to a recommended or nearby private hospital
    The assistance team will guide you to the nearest suitable medical facility. This is especially useful in Dubai city and popular tourist areas like Downtown, Palm Jumeirah, and Dubai Marina.
  • Collect all medical documents
    Keep bills, prescriptions, diagnostic reports, discharge summaries, and doctor notes — they are required for reimbursement.
  • Submit everything online through the claims portal
    Most travel insurance for Dubai from India offers easy upload of documents through a digital portal or email.
  • Receive reimbursement or direct payment
    If the hospital cooperates with the insurer, expenses may be settled directly. Otherwise, you will receive reimbursement after review.
This process applies to all major Dubai travel medical insurance plans available for Indian travelers.

Best Travel Insurance for Pre-Existing Conditions for Indians Traveling to Dubai

Most travel medical insurance plans do not cover pre-existing conditions, but many offer a limited benefit called Acute Onset of a Pre-Existing Condition. This applies only when a known condition suddenly flares up in an unexpected medical emergency after your policy starts and requires treatment within 24 hours.

Some popular plans that offer acute onset coverage include

Atlas International Insurance: Cheapest Dubai Travel insurance with with pre-existing condition coverage offering strong medical coverage and acute onset pre-existing condition.

  • Acute Onset of Pre-Existing Condition Coverage: Covers up to the overall maximum limit for travelers under age 80.
  • Emergency Medical Evacuation: Up to $25,000 lifetime maximum.
  • Cost Example: A 40-year-old traveler pays about $54, with $50,000 medical maximum and $250 deductible.

Patriot International Lite Insurance: Affordable travel insurance with pre-existing conditions providing essential medical coverage, emergency benefits and acute onset pre-existing condition protection for travelers under age 70.

  • Acute Onset of Pre-Existing Condition Coverage:
    • Age 64 and under without primary health plan: Maximum limit $20,000
    • Age 64 and under with primary health plan: Up to the period-of-coverage limit
    • Age 65 through 69: Maximum limit $2,500
  • Cost Example: A 40-year-old traveler pays about $55 with $50,000 medical maximum and $250 deductible.

Travel Medical Global Choice Insurance: Best travel medical insurance for seniors with robust medical protection and acute onset pre-existing condition coverage, including cardiac issues, for travelers up to age 79.

Acute Onset of Pre-Existing Condition Coverage:

  • 14 days to 64 years old: Up to $50,000
  • 65 to 79 years old: Up to $10,000
  • 80 years and older: Not Available

Cost Example: A 40-year-old traveler pays about $81, with $50,000 medical maximum and $250 deductible.

Safe Travels International Insurance: Premium-quality travel health insurance with pre-existing coverage designed for international travelers offering strong medical protection.

  • Includes coverage for unexpected recurrence of a pre-existing condition
    • Up to $2,500 for travelers up to age 69.
    • Not available for ages 70+.
  • Enhanced emergency coverage for cardiac or stroke-related events for senior travelers age 70 and above.
  • Cost Example: A 40-year-old traveler pays about $104, with $50,000 medical maximum and $250 deductible.

Routine care, regular medication management, and gradual worsening of chronic illnesses are not covered.

What Factors Affect the Cost of Travel Insurance from India to Dubai?

👩‍🦳 Age of the Traveler
Premiums for travel medical insurance from India to Dubai increase with age. Senior travelers pay more due to higher medical risks, while younger travelers enjoy more affordable options.
🧳 Type of Travel Insurance Plan
Comprehensive insurance provides exhaustive coverage but is more expensive than fixed benefit insurance which has a specified limit for each treatment.
💰 Medical Coverage Limit
Higher medical coverage limits offer stronger protection but lead to higher premiums. Choose according to your comfort and budget.
🌍 Duration of Stay in Dubai
The longer your stay, the higher the premium. Ensure that your Dubai travel insurance covers your entire trip.
